Creative Recovery for Artists
Helping artists reconnect with process, purpose, and joy
If music or creativity once gave you life—but now feels heavy, blocked, or inaccessible—you’re not alone. Many artists lose their way in product-driven systems or after painful experiences.
Whether you’re classically trained, self-taught, or somewhere in between, this is a space to rediscover what creativity can feel like—on your terms.
Common Themes
-
Creative burnout or perfectionism
-
Imposter syndrome or artistic shame
-
Trauma from formal arts education
-
Loss of joy or play in your art
-
Disconnection from your voice or identity as an artist
In our work, we might
-
Rebuild creative rituals and routines
-
Unpack what made art feel unsafe
-
Use music or expressive arts to reconnect with process over product
-
Explore the intersection of creativity and mental health
